CIMA confirms Fiduciary Head, appoints Insurance Deputy

Thursday, 08 February 2007 00:00
E-mail Print PDF

GRAND CAYMAN (Monday, 5 February 2007) The Board of Directors of the Cayman Islands Monetary Authority (CIMA) has confirmed Mr Rohan Bromfield, TEP, as the Head of Fiduciary Services, following a six-month acting appointment.

 

 

At the same time, the Authority has appointed Mr Dean Wickens, formerly of the Guernsey Financial Services Commission, to the post of Deputy Head of Insurance. Mr Wickens took up his appointment on 15 January, while Mr Bromfield was confirmed at a CIMA Board meeting on 24 January. Rohan BromfieldMr. Bromfield, who has been with CIMA since 1997, was promoted to Deputy Head of Fiduciary Services in April 2005 and was made the division's acting head in June 2006, following the promotion of former head, Mr Patrick Bodden, to the post of Deputy Managing Director of the Authority. As Head of Fiduciary, Mr Bromfield is responsible for the supervision of licensed trust companies, company managers and corporate service providers. As a member of the Authoritys Management Committee, he also assists with providing advice and guidance to the Authority's Board of Directors and the industry on developments within the fiduciary services sector. He leads a staff of six.Mr Bromfield holds a bachelor's degree in economics and a diploma in international trusts management from the Society of Trust and Estate Practitioners (STEP).Dean WickensMr Wickens, an Associate of the Chartered Insurance Institute (ACII), has worked exclusively in the insurance industry for the past 14 years. His experience includes consultancy, Lloyd's of London, the company market and insurance regulation. From 2002 to 2006, he worked for the Guernsey Financial Services Commission, supervising all aspects of the Guernsey insurance market, with particular responsibilities relating to captive insurance companies. He holds an honours degree in economics and sociology and a diploma in financial management. Mr Wickens joins Mrs Morag Nicol, who officially assumed the post of Head of Insurance on 1 January, following the retirement of former head Ms. Mary-Lou Gallegos. The Insurance Supervision Division, with a total staff of 13, has responsibility for the supervision of insurance companies, managers, brokers and agents licensed by the Authority.

CIMA's Managing Director, Mrs Cindy Scotland, expressed pleasure at the appointments: "I am delighted that Rohan has been confirmed to the post. He has proven to be a valuable asset to the Authority and to the fiduciary services sector. I also welcome Dean, whose international experience, particularly in captive insurance regulation, will, I am sure, further strengthen the CIMA team."
